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ive quickly to assess the damage, identify the source, and develop a customized plan to dry your property efficiently.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ect moisture and pinpoint areas of concern. Our goal is to get your property dry as quickly as possible while reducing disruption to your daily life.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Our technicians will use powerful pumps and vacuum equipment to extract water from the affected area, including carpets, pad, and underlying materials. We’ll remove as much water as possible to prevent further damage and reduce drying time. This is a critical step in preventing mold growth and further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is removed, our team will use specialized equipment to dry surfaces, including walls, ceilings, and floors. We’ll also use d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from the air, preventing further damage and promoting a safe environment for you and your family. Temperature-Controlled Drying Cost in Cleburne, TX
The cost of Temperature-Controlled Drying in Cleburne, TX can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are based on realistic scenarios and provide a comprehensive breakdown of the costs involved.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, type of flooring, and amount of water extracted |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of surfaces, and amount of drying required |
| Monitoring and Follow-up | $200 – $1,000 | Frequency and duration of monitoring, labor costs, and equipment rental fees |
| Attic or Crawlspace Drying | $1,500 – $6,000 | Size of affected area, type of insulation, and amount of drying required |
| Electronics and Appliance Drying | $500 – $2,000 | Type of equipment, complexity of drying process, and labor costs |
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ment and free estimates are available upon request. Our goal is to provide transparent and fair pricing for our services.
